Transaction 18e08c2d980cf630af73f86ea96f472db5119f91a229d07204dea44c0bed9d27
1 Input
1 Output
-
18e08c2d980cf630af73f86ea96f472db5119f91a229d07204dea44c0bed9d27:0
- value
- 26750
- script pubkey
- OP_0 OP_PUSHBYTES_20 e89d8abfa2368445f269c5379864a0144b044290
- address
- bc1qazwc40azx6zytunfc5mese9qz39sgs5stte888